TL;DR Summary

Ireland's Prime Minister, Leo Varadkar, announced his resignation, citing "personal and political reasons" as his party, Fine Gael, has struggled in the polls. Varadkar will step down as party leader immediately but will continue to serve as prime minister until his party elects a new leader, expected before Easter. His unexpected decision comes after the defeat of two referendums and waning public support for his party, with Ireland scheduled to hold a general election early next year.
